Follow-Up: Google Vs News Sites


Peter Da Vanzo

WAN, which stands for the World Association of Newspapers, said it was leading efforts to find a technological solution to the problem of alleged copyright infringement by Internet search engines.

A solution suggested by WAN would be for selected search engines which have paid a royalty or have a commercial agreement to display properly attributed images or articles for a limited time

Smart operators will probably:

a) Hope that WAN succeeds in removing all their competitors from Google News

b) Announce to Google “We’re available, for free!”

c) Watch traffic skyrocket

d) Collect advertising dollars based on page views
